Reading here most days I see myself popping up on so many of the posts, and imagine it's the same for others.
One thing that comes up is self control either as a way of self berating or others critical opinion, and at a time when a boost of personal hope and pride really do need support.
To those early on, self control seems to come when acceptance that we can't drink ever. This for most is after a few attempts at controlled drinking ended spinning out of control.
For those of early on, right now don't even think of it in those terms it doesn't help just hang on in and use everything you can to gain time till you can exercise control but more importantly if you have a partner show them this or explain that right now self control needs their support, and this often at a time when they are either frantic to help or washing their hands of the situation.
But right now do not waste time on pitying your loss of self control accept it and move on that's all part of the situation and it's common to all.
